Advanced Programming in the UNIX® Environment

(lily) #1
ptg10805159

Index 957

B1800constant, 692
B19200constant, 692
B200constant, 692
B2400constant, 692
B300constant, 692
B38400constant, 692
B4800constant, 692
B50constant, 692
B57600constant, 692
B600constant, 692
B75constant, 692
B9600constant, 692
Bach, M. J., xix, xxxii, 74, 81, 112, 116, 229, 907, 948
background process group, 296, 300, 302, 304,
306 – 307, 309, 321, 369, 377, 944
backoff, exponential, 606
Barkley, R. E., 948
barrier attributes, 441– 442
barriers, 418– 422
basenamefunction, 442
bashprogram, 85, 372
.bash_loginfile, 289
.bash_profilefile, 289
Bass, J., 485
baud rate, terminal I/O, 692– 693
Berkeley SoftwareDistribution,seeBSD
bibliography,alphabetical, 947– 953
big-endian byte order,593, 791
bindfunction, 331, 604, 609, 624–625, 634–635,
637 – 638, 641
definition of, 604
/bin/falseprogram, 179
/bin/trueprogram, 179
<bits/signum.h>header,3 14
block special file, 95, 138– 139
Bolsky, M. I., 548, 948
Bostic, K., xxxii, 33, 74, 112, 116, 525, 951
Keith, 229, 236
Bourne, S. R., 3
Bourne shell, 3, 53, 90, 210, 222, 289, 299, 303, 372,
497, 542, 548, 702, 935, 950
Bourne-again shell, 3–4, 53, 85, 90, 210, 222, 289,
300, 548
Bovet, D. P., 74
BREAK character,677, 682, 685, 688, 690, 694, 708
BRKINTconstant, 676, 685, 688, 706– 708
BS0constant, 685
BS1constant, 685
BSD (Berkeley SoftwareDistribution), 34, 65, 111,
175, 286, 289, 291, 293, 296–297, 299, 482, 501,
509 – 511, 532, 596–597, 630, 726–727, 734, 742
BSD Networking Release 1.0, xxxi, 34
BSD Networking Release 2.0, xxxi, 34


BSD/386, xxxi
BSDLYconstant, 676, 684–685, 689
__BSD_VISIBLEconstant, 473
bss segment, 205
buf_argsfunction, 656–658, 668–670, 897
definition of, 657
buffer cache, 81
buffering, standardI/O, 145–147, 231, 235, 265,
367, 552, 721, 752
BUFSIZconstant, 49, 147, 166, 220
build_qonstartfunction, 814, 817, 822
definition of, 822
BUS_ADRALNconstant, 353
BUS_ADRERRconstant, 353
BUS_OBJERRconstant, 353
byte order,xxii, 593–594, 792, 810, 825, 831, 834,
842, 861, 865
big-endian, 593, 791
little-endian, 593

C, ANSI, xxx–xxxi
ISO, 25–26, 153, 950
Cshell, 3, 53, 222, 289, 299, 548
c99program, 58, 70
cache
buffer,8 1
page, 81
CAE (Common Application Environment), 32
calendar time, 20, 24, 59, 126, 189, 191–192, 264,
270
callocfunction, 207–208, 226, 544, 760, 920
definition of, 207
cancellation point, 451
canonical mode, terminal I/O, 700– 703
Carges, M. T., 560, 947
catconstant, 301
catprogram, 89,112, 123, 301, 304, 734–735, 748,
944
catclosefunction, 452
catgetsfunction, 442, 452
catopenfunction, 452
CBAUDEXTconstant, 675, 685
cbreak terminal mode, 672, 704, 708, 713
ccprogram, 6, 57, 206
CCAR_OFLOWconstant, 675, 685, 689
cc_tdata type, 674
CCTS_OFLOWconstant, 675, 685
cdprogram, 136
CDSR_OFLOWconstant, 675, 685
CDTR_IFLOWconstant, 675, 685
Cesati, M., 74
Free download pdf